chore: implement hourly reset CronJob for prod and UAT

- Add ALLOW_RESET env var override to reset.ts safety guard
- Add reset Docker build target to Dockerfile
- Add reset image build step to CI docker job
- Add reset image tag update to CD job dev overlay update
